#235003 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#235003 is composed of 13.7% red, 31.4%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 96.3% yellow and 68.6% black. It has a hue angle of 95.1 degrees, a saturation of 92.8% and a lightness of 16.3%. #235003 color hex could be obtained by blending #46a006 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

Shades and Tints of #235003

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020400 is the darkest color, while #f6fef0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#235003

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#292a29 is the less saturated color, while #235003 is the most saturated one.
